In honour of the big T E N, here are 10 things I’ve learned so far:
1. Hope is a beautiful and powerful thing
2. It’s ok not to have all the answers all of the time.
3. Never stop learning (see #2)
4. If nothing changes, change your plan.
5. Stress affects everything.
6. Self-care as a therapist is one of the most important keys to success and longevity (still working on this one).
7. Movement IS medicine. Physically and mentally.
8. Small chunks of exercise are better than no exercise at all. If you can’t do 30 squats, start with 5 at a time. You’ll get there.
9. Goal setting is an important incentive tool. Knowing what you’re working towards helps encourage compliance.
10. Have fun! Laughter builds relationships. Conversations build trust. Physio can be fun (even when it’s painful 😅).
